Early in the morning, the police burst into the Millers' house, residents of a British suburb: 13-year-old Jamie is suspected of committing a serious crime. Is he guilty? And if guilty, then why?
Screenwriter Jack Thorne and actor Stephen Graham came up with, and director Philip Barantini filmed, the story in four parts, which look at the coming of age of today's teenagers from different angles: their reaction to the sudden invasion of power, their prison-like existence at school, their…
